1. Get a custom license plate frame
Are you still driving around with your dealership’s license plate frame? If so, you’re a moving advertisement for their company. There’s nothing wrong with that if they’re a reputable business, but it’s wasted real estate. Your license plate frame is an ideal opportunity for self-expression, so why not make it your own?
Personalized license plate frames are fun because you can get anything printed on them, including phrases, quotes, funny sayings, edgy statements, birthdates, and even icons. Some frames are bordered by die-cut shapes to make things even more interesting. For example, there are customizable frames for dog lovers that have die-cut paw prints on the corners.
Whether you want to express yourself with a sport, an animal, an anniversary date, or your favorite quote, you can do it easily with a custom license plate frame.
2. Get vanity plates
You’ve probably seen some cool, funny, and ambiguous custom license plates out on the road. They’re popular because they give you a chance to express yourself or make people laugh when they pull up behind you at a red light.
Just like custom license plate frames, vanity plates can be used to make a statement, although you have to be a little more discerning with your choices. First of all, in the United States, you only get seven spaces, which isn’t much. You also need to consider your state’s rules for what’s allowed.
The rules for vanity plates vary by state, but in general, you can’t print something that is or has the potential to be vulgar, racist, indecent, or derogatory. In some states, like Texas, you can’t reference gender, ethnicity, race, or sexual orientation, whether or not it’s derogatory. This is probably why applications for plates like “L8YBUG” get rejected.
If you really want to say something your DMV won’t approve, put it on your custom frame and choose a more neutral vanity plate expression.
3. Try a car wrap
A car wrap is a series of vinyl film stickers that are often printed with some kind of custom design and applied to a vehicle to change its appearance without ruining the paint job. Most of the cars with wraps belong to businesses, but it’s available for personal vehicles, too. Some people use solid-colored wraps instead of painting their car because it’s cheaper.
If you choose this form of self-expression, be sure to let the pros handle the job. It’s not as easy as it looks. It takes expertise to properly measure, cut, and apply the vinyl decals in a seamless manner.
Wrapping your car is a massive opportunity to express yourself because your car has so much surface area to work with. You can get a full or partial wrap, though, so don’t worry. You don’t have to cover your entire vehicle if that’s not what you want. You can choose to wrap your trunk, your hood, your sun/moon roof, or just add designs to your wheel wells. The possibilities are endless.
